Rod rigging service and replacement
Rig
Pro USA service technicians are meticulous in their attention to detail when
servicing rod rigging.
During a full service we remove all rigging, including tip cups and spreader
fittings. Cold heads and stem balls are inspected for proper seating and signs
of wear.
All rod rigging is inspected for wear and cold heads will be measured
and compared to the manufacturer’s specifications.
If requested, dye penetrant
testing is arranged with a local metallurgy firm.
Finally, proper lubrication
is applied during re-assembly to ensure that service in the future will be
possible. This is considered an extra step to some, but is a standard practice
for Rig Pro USA.
